Why Italy’s Genoa bridge collapse led to one of its biggest criminal trials
A landmark criminal trial concludes in Italy as officials and a former executive receive prison sentences for the 2018 Genoa bridge disaster.
The brief
Italian judges have delivered verdicts in the criminal trial concerning the 2018 collapse of a motorway bridge in Genoa. The disaster resulted in 43 deaths, prompting a major legal proceeding against multiple former officials and executives.
Coverage from outlets including the BBC, AP News, Reuters, CNN, and Yahoo confirms that a former Atlantia CEO has been sentenced to 12 years in prison. Reporting focuses on the judicial accountability process for those responsible for the maintenance and oversight of the infrastructure.
Legal proceedings remain in the deliberation stage for other components of the case as the broader impacts of the sentencing on future infrastructure governance are monitored. Further updates will depend on the release of additional court rulings regarding the remaining defendants.
